What you want here is called a topological sort. First create a directed dependency graph of tasks and then apply a topological sort to that graph to produce an ordered list of tasks. Happily, there is a module
Sort::Topological that accomplishes this task:
my %children = (
'a' => [ 'b', 'c' ],
'c' => [ 'x' ],
'b' => [ 'x' ],
'x' => [ 'y' ],
'y' => [ 'z' ],
'z' => [ ],
);
sub children { @{$children{$_[0]} || []}; }
my @unsorted = ( 'z', 'a', 'x', 'c', 'b', 'y' );
my @sorted = toposort(\&children, \@unsorted);
%children gives the dependency graph, and the
sub children takes care of the null case.
